Abstract

Web based services are becoming more ubiquitous. The ease-in access and the availability of web applications have increased the volume of the users who routinely access web for diverse functionality. Most of the organisations have endorsed web applications over traditional applications as a medium to deliver and offer their diverse services. With the increasing demand, the complexity of web application development has increased proportionally. The most important and critical component in web project management is to develop web projects on time and within budget. Accurate budget estimates have positive and productive impact on project management. Accuracy in estimated web efforts have direct and deeper influence on development industry. It is mandatory for any development industry to ensure accuracy and effectiveness in their web effort estimation process. This helps project management to acquire and retain good customer base and reputation among the other competing companies. This paper is an attempt to study the impact and effectiveness of function points(FP) and web objects(WO) on web size and consequently on web efforts estimation. A dataset of ten industrial web projects were used and it was observed that size estimated by using WO was more than FP in most of the projects however, the effort in most of the projects calculated by using WO were significantly better in comparison to FP.
